Top Definition
a kick-ass rock band promoting the White Sounds of America and the Redneck side of Magnolia. There awesome flow of hair with the greaseness is totally awesome. They all have a rockin booty and kickin boots makes for a great band.
OMG have u heard the new Twin Crow album its totally awesome man.
by pandoraboxofhell October 21, 2011

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.